Author Franklin, David, 1961-

Title Painting in Renaissance Florence, 1500-1550 : "spirit, beauty, and perfection" / David Franklin.

Publication Info. New Haven : Yale University Press, [2001]
©2001

Copies

Location Call No. Status
 University of Saint Joseph: Pope Pius XII Library - Standard Shelving Location  OVERSIZE 759.5 F831P    Check Shelf
Description vi, 273 pages : color illustrations ; 30 cm
Bibliography Includes bibliographical references (pages 252-260) and index.
Contents Perugino and the eclipse of Quattrocento mannerism -- Leonardo da Vinci and the origins of a new style -- Piero di Cosimo: a Renaissance 'eccentric' -- Michelangelo, the Florentine painter -- Fra Bartolomeo, the School of San Marco and the Dominican manner -- Ridolfo Ghirlandaio and the retrospective tradition in painting -- Andrea del Sarto: the artist 'without errors' -- The critical misfortunes of Franciabigio -- Rosso Fiorentino and the rejection of Florence -- Jacopo da Pontormo: the last painter of the Florentine Renaissance -- Francesco Salviati: Rome in Florence -- The life of Giorgio Vasari.
Subject Painting, Italian -- Italy -- Florence -- 16th century.
